用户登录案例需求:

  1. 编写login.html登录页面
    username & password 两个输入框
  2. 使用Druid数据库连接池技术,操作mysql,login数据库中user表
  3. 使用JdbcTemplate技术封装JDBC
  4. 登录成功跳转到SuccessServlet展示:登录成功!用户名,欢迎您
  5. 登录失败跳转到FailServlet展示:登录失败,用户名或密码错误

步骤:

  1. 创建项目,导入html页面,配置文件,jar包
  2. 创建数据库环境
  3. 创建类User
  4. 编写工具类JDBCUtils
  5. 创建类UserDao,提供login方法
  6. 编写LoginServlet类
  7. 编写FailServlet和SuccessServlet类
  8. login.html中form表单的action路径的写法
    ----虚拟目录+Servlet的资源路径
  9. BeanUtils工具类,简化数据封装

代码:

  1. html页面、druid.properties配置文件内容、所需jar包
<!DOCTYPE html>
<html lang="en">
<head>
    <meta charset="UTF-8">
    <title>Title</title>
</head>
<body>
    <form action="/login/loginServlet" method="post">
        用户名:<input type="text" name="username"> <br>
        密码:<input type="password" name="password"><br>

        <input type="submit" value="登录">

    </form>
</body>
</html>
driverClassName=com.mysql.jdbc.Driver
url=jdbc:mysql:///login
username=root
password=root
initialSize=5
maxActive=10
maxWait=3000


2.数据库语句

CREATE DATABASE login;
USE login;
CREATE TABLE USER(

	id INT PRIMARY KEY AUTO_INCREMENT,
	username VARCHAR(32) UNIQUE NOT NULL,
	PASSWORD VARCHAR(32) NOT NULL
);

  1. 工具类JDBCUtils
package cn.ycl.util;

import com.alibaba.druid.pool.DruidDataSourceFactory;
import javax.sql.DataSource;
import java.io.IOException;
import java.io.InputStream;
import java.sql.Connection;
import java.sql.SQLException;
import java.util.Properties;

/** * JDBC的工具类,使用Druid连接池 */
public class JDBCUtils {
    private static DataSource dataSource;
    static {
        try {
            //1.加载配置文件
            Properties pro = new Properties();
            InputStream is = JDBCUtils.class.getClassLoader().getResourceAsStream("druid.properties");
            pro.load(is);
            //2.初始化连接池对象
            dataSource = DruidDataSourceFactory.createDataSource(pro);
        } catch (IOException e) {
            e.printStackTrace();
        } catch (Exception e) {
            e.printStackTrace();
        }
    }
    /** * 获取连接池对象 * @return */
    public static DataSource getDataSource(){
        return dataSource;
    }

    /** * 获取连接Connection对象 * @return * @throws SQLException */
    public static Connection getConnection() throws SQLException {
        return dataSource.getConnection();
    }
}

  1. UserDao类
package cn.ycl.dao;

import cn.ycl.domain.User;
import cn.ycl.util.JDBCUtils;
import org.springframework.dao.DataAccessException;
import org.springframework.jdbc.core.BeanPropertyRowMapper;
import org.springframework.jdbc.core.JdbcTemplate;

/** * 操作数据库中user表的类 */
public class UserDao {
    //声明JdbcTemplate对象共用
    private JdbcTemplate template = new JdbcTemplate(JDBCUtils.getDataSource());
    /** * 登陆 * @param loginUser 用户名和密码 * @return User对象 */
    public User login(User loginUser){
        try{
            //1.编写sql
            String sql = "select * from user where username = ? and password = ? ";
            //2.调用query方法
            User user = template.queryForObject(sql,
                    new BeanPropertyRowMapper<User>(User.class),
                    loginUser.getUsername(),loginUser.getPassword());
            return user;
        }catch (DataAccessException e){
            e.printStackTrace();//记录日志
            return null;
        }
    }
}

  1. LoginServlet类
package cn.ycl.servlet;

import cn.ycl.dao.UserDao;
import cn.ycl.domain.User;
import org.apache.commons.beanutils.BeanUtils;

import javax.servlet.ServletException;
import javax.servlet.annotation.WebServlet;
import javax.servlet.http.HttpServlet;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import java.io.IOException;
import java.lang.reflect.InvocationTargetException;
import java.util.Map;

@WebServlet("/loginServlet")
public class LoginServlet extends HttpServlet {
    @Override
    protected void doGet(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Exception {
        //1.设置编码
        req.setCharacterEncoding("utf-8");
        //2.获取请求参数
// String username = req.getParameter("username");
// String password = req.getParameter("password");
        Map<String,String[]> map = req.getParameterMap();
        //3.封装user对象
        User loginuser = new User();
        //使用BeanUtils封装
        try {
            BeanUtils.populate(loginuser,map);
        } catch (IllegalAccessException e) {
            e.printStackTrace();
        } catch (InvocationTargetException e) {
            e.printStackTrace();
        }
        //4.调用UserDao的login方法
        UserDao dao = new UserDao();
        User user = dao.login(loginuser);
        //5.判断user
        if (user == null){
            //登陆失败
            req.getRequestDispatcher("/failServlet").forward(req,resp);
        }else {
            //登陆成功
            //存储数据
            req.setAttribute("user",user);
            //转发
            req.getRequestDispatcher("successServlet").forward(req,resp);
        }
    }

    @Override
    protected void doPost(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Exception {
        this.doGet(req,resp);
    }
}

  1. FailServlet和SuccessServlet类
package cn.ycl.servlet;

import javax.servlet.ServletException;
import javax.servlet.annotation.WebServlet;
import javax.servlet.http.HttpServlet;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import java.io.IOException;
@WebServlet("/failServlet")
public class FailServlet extends HttpServlet {
    @Override
    protected void doGet(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Exception {
        //设置编码
        resp.setContentType("text/html;charset=utf-8");
        //打印文字
        resp.getWriter().write("登陆失败,用户名或密码错误" );
    }

    @Override
    protected void doPost(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Exception {
        this.doGet(req,resp);
    }
}

package cn.ycl.servlet;

import cn.ycl.domain.User;

import javax.servlet.ServletException;
import javax.servlet.annotation.WebServlet;
import javax.servlet.http.HttpServlet;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import java.io.IOException;

@WebServlet("/successServlet")
public class SuccessServlet extends HttpServlet {
    @Override
    protected void doGet(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Exception {
        User user =(User) req.getAttribute("user");
        if (user!=null){
            //设置编码
            resp.setContentType("text/html;charset=utf-8");
            //打印文字
            resp.getWriter().write("登陆成功,"+user.getUsername()+",欢迎你!" );
        }
    }

    @Override
    protected void doPost(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Exception {
        this.doGet(req,resp);
    }
}
